> ## Documentation Index
> Fetch the complete documentation index at: https://docs.crewai.com/llms.txt
> Use this file to discover all available pages before exploring further.

# 크루 업데이트

> CrewAI AOP에서 크루 업데이트하기

<Note>
  CrewAI AOP에 crew를 배포한 후, 코드, 보안 설정 또는 구성을 업데이트해야 할 수
  있습니다. 이 가이드는 이러한 일반적인 업데이트 작업을 수행하는 방법을
  설명합니다.
</Note>

## 왜 Crew를 업데이트해야 하나요?

CrewAI는 기본적으로 GitHub 업데이트를 자동으로 반영하지 않으므로, 배포 시 `Auto-update` 옵션을 선택하지 않았다면 수동으로 업데이트를 트리거해야 합니다.

Crew 배포를 업데이트하고 싶은 이유는 여러 가지가 있을 수 있습니다:

* GitHub에 푸시한 최신 커밋으로 코드를 업데이트하고 싶은 경우
* 보안상의 이유로 bearer 토큰을 재설정하고 싶은 경우
* 환경 변수를 업데이트하고 싶은 경우

## 1. 최신 커밋으로 Crew 코드 업데이트하기

GitHub 저장소에 새로운 커밋을 푸시한 후 배포를 업데이트하려면 다음 단계를 따르세요:

1. CrewAI AMP 플랫폼에서 자신의 crew로 이동하세요.
2. crew 상세 페이지에서 `Re-deploy` 버튼을 클릭하세요.

<Frame>
  <img src="https://mintcdn.com/crewai/Tp3HEbbp9mp-dy3H/images/enterprise/redeploy-button.png?fit=max&auto=format&n=Tp3HEbbp9mp-dy3H&q=85&s=1dc96ae0dd8f0dc2f5f62f58ebd6e5d0" alt="Re-deploy Button" width="980" height="852" data-path="images/enterprise/redeploy-button.png" />
</Frame>

이 작업을 수행하면 진행률 표시줄을 통해 추적할 수 있는 업데이트가 트리거됩니다. 시스템은 저장소에서 최신 코드를 가져와서 배포를 다시 빌드합니다.

## 2. 베어러 토큰 재설정

현재 토큰이 유출되었을 가능성이 있다고 의심되는 경우 등, 새 베어러 토큰을 생성해야 한다면 다음 단계를 따르세요:

1. CrewAI AMP 플랫폼에서 해당 crew로 이동하세요.
2. `Bearer Token` 섹션을 찾으세요.
3. 현재 토큰 옆에 있는 `Reset` 버튼을 클릭하세요.

<Frame>
  <img src="https://mintcdn.com/crewai/Tp3HEbbp9mp-dy3H/images/enterprise/reset-token.png?fit=max&auto=format&n=Tp3HEbbp9mp-dy3H&q=85&s=c38b0a22de7a192a1962b4b371e03119" alt="Reset Token" width="980" height="840" data-path="images/enterprise/reset-token.png" />
</Frame>

<Warning>
  베어러 토큰을 재설정하면 이전 토큰은 즉시 사용할 수 없게 됩니다. 이전 토큰을
  사용하고 있는 모든 애플리케이션이나 스크립트에서 토큰을 반드시 업데이트하세요.
</Warning>

## 3. 환경 변수 업데이트하기

crew의 환경 변수를 업데이트하려면 다음 단계를 따르세요:

1. 먼저 crew 이름을 클릭하여 배포 페이지에 접속합니다.

<Frame>
  <img src="https://mintcdn.com/crewai/Tp3HEbbp9mp-dy3H/images/enterprise/env-vars-button.png?fit=max&auto=format&n=Tp3HEbbp9mp-dy3H&q=85&s=740ad7bcf5b860f35fe9fddd7a707271" alt="환경 변수 버튼" width="1216" height="598" data-path="images/enterprise/env-vars-button.png" />
</Frame>

2. `Environment Variables` 섹션을 찾습니다 (`Settings` 아이콘을 클릭해야 접근할 수 있습니다)
3. 제공된 필드에서 기존 변수를 수정하거나 새 변수를 추가합니다
4. 수정한 각 변수 옆의 `Update` 버튼을 클릭합니다

<Frame>
  <img src="https://mintcdn.com/crewai/Tp3HEbbp9mp-dy3H/images/enterprise/update-env-vars.png?fit=max&auto=format&n=Tp3HEbbp9mp-dy3H&q=85&s=461ca7ce61dd14a4344f6237c584b891" alt="환경 변수 업데이트" width="2888" height="1914" data-path="images/enterprise/update-env-vars.png" />
</Frame>

5. 마지막으로, 변경 사항을 적용하려면 페이지 하단의 `Update Deployment` 버튼을 클릭합니다

<Note>
  환경 변수를 업데이트하면 새로운 배포가 트리거되지만, 이는 환경 설정만
  업데이트하며 코드 자체는 변경되지 않습니다.
</Note>

## 업데이트 후

업데이트를 수행한 후:

1. 시스템이 crew를 다시 빌드하고 배포합니다
2. 실시간으로 배포 진행 상황을 모니터링할 수 있습니다
3. 완료되면 변경 사항이 예상대로 작동하는지 crew를 테스트합니다

<Tip>
  업데이트 후 문제가 발생하면 플랫폼에서 배포 로그를 확인하거나 지원팀에
  문의하여 도움을 받을 수 있습니다.
</Tip>

<Card title="도움이 필요하신가요?" icon="headset" href="mailto:support@crewai.com">
  crew 업데이트나 배포 문제 해결에 대해 지원이 필요하시면 지원팀에 문의해
  주세요.
</Card>
